Uncle Julio's Oklahoma City offers a business-casual atmosphere with a menu featuring delicious food. The chicken enchiladas and steak fajitas are standouts, known for being some of the best in the city. The chocolate pinata is a popular dessert, and the watermelon margarita is a unique drink recommendation. The service is generally good, although it can get busy. Wheelchair accessibility is available through the patio, as there are stairs leading to the entrance.
The salsa is top-notch, and the atmosphere is awesome with several games on the TV. The waiter is polite, but their niceness seems forced. Overall, the food is of decent quality, but the prices are high, and the service can be inconsistent. There are better and more affordable options for Mexican food in the area.
